Drink Of The Week - Frozen Frangelico Coffee With Cream

frozen Frangelico CoffeeDoesn't this sound yummy? Can't you see yourself curled up with that special someone in front of a flickering fire? Or in my case, since our 'fireplace' is more for show, a flickering TV screen. Recipe serves 4, courtesy of Martha Stewart.

4 cups strongly brewed chilled coffee
1 cup Frangelico (a hazelnut liqueur)
2/3 cup heavy cream
4 to 6 tablespoons pure maple syrup

1. Stir 4 cups strongly brewed chilled coffee and 1 cup Frangelico in a medium bowl.

2. Transfer to freezer until slushy but slightly frozen, about 5 hours, stirring twice.

3. Whisk heavy cream in a medium bowl until soft peaks form. Add pure maple syrup; whisk until soft peaks return.

4. Divide coffee mixture among 4 large glasses; top with whipped cream, dividing evenly.
